West-Graftdijk
Dutch
Etymology
First attested as Graefdyeck ofte Vuylen Graft in 1578. Compound of west (“west-, western”), the hydronym Vuile Graft and dijk (“levee”). The element west was added to distinguish the settlement from Oost-Graftdijk.

Proper noun
West-Graftdijk n
- a village in Alkmaar, North Holland, Netherlands
